HDB’s deficit to remain elevated in the next few years, says MND

After ballooning to $2b in FY2013.

The Housing and Development Board’s net deficit will remain high in the next few years, Minister for National Development Khaw Boon Wan said in parliament yesterday.

HDB’s net deficit ballooned to $2b in FY2013, which Khaw blamed on the subsidy extended to buyers of new flats and the disbursement of CPF Housing Grants to eligible buyers of resale flats.

“The spike in HDB’s deficit in FY2013 was due to HDB’s ramp-up in its flat-building and upgrading programmes. The deficit will remain high in the next few years, as flats launched in the ramp-up- phase are progressively completed and handed over,” he said.

He also stated that the future deficit level will depend on several factors such as housing demand, HDB’s building and upgrading programmes, as well as development costs and policy changes.
